When Bad Sneakers Happen To Good People
In case you’ve been living under rock, allow me to make one thing clear:We lurrrvvve sneakers here at M.I.S.S. Crew.
From metallic Nike hi-tops to vintage LA Gears, we’ve always had a weakness for finely crafted and well-designed kicks. And we know we’re not the only people with this problem.
So, we can understand why Vanessa Hudgens would be interested in crafting a song that pays homage to her favorite pair of sneakers. But - oh, my! - what was she thinking when she laid down her tragic vocals on her new single, Sneakernight.
Not only can she not sing (and that’s after all of the fancy production, yall), but the sneakers Vanessa and her video co-horts are wearing are pretty, uh, well, bad.
